The Trial VIIIs are crucial pre-Christmas races that act as a dress rehearsal for The Boat Race. They pit two evenly matched crews from each club against one another over the full Championship Course on the Thames, giving rowers an opportunity to experience true Boat Race conditions before race day.
Congratulations to the Ñý¾«¶¯Âþ members competing in the lightweight boats ‘Scary’ and ‘Asterix,’ both of which secured victories in their respective races.
